Summary
Cerebrolysin is a porcine brain-derived neuropeptide complex that mimics the action of endogenous neurotrophic factors (BDNF, NGF, GDNF, NT-3). It promotes neurogenesis, neuroprotection, and synaptic plasticity, and is approved in many countries for stroke, traumatic brain injury, and Alzheimer's disease.
Pinealon is a synthetic tripeptide (Glu-Asp-Arg) developed by the St. Petersburg Institute of Bioregulation, designed to penetrate the blood-brain barrier and exert neuroprotective, neurogenic, and anti-aging effects by regulating pineal gland and brain cell function.
